Abstract
Miniature computed tomography system with vertical rotating gantry is presented in this paper. System calibration was performed before achieving the projection data. An object placed on platform was exposed by the camera every one degrees of rotating angle. Thus, 360 projection data were performed in this study. Finally, Feldkamp algorithm based on a 3-D filtered back projection was employed to reconstruct cross sectional images. The result shows that 3-D model images and volume-rendering obtained from our miniature computed tomography were satisfactory. In conclusion, the miniature computed tomography presented in this study is capable to construct 3-D model with an ease technique. ©2012 IEEE.
